Paralegal Programs and Certification

Rancho Santa Margarita California male paralegal taking notes on phone with client

Paralegals are actually the same as legal assistants, with paralegals possibly having more professional sounding job titles. As a result, for either position the academic prerequisites and opportunities will be the same. The fastest means to start your career as a paralegal in Rancho Santa Margarita CA is by obtaining a certificate, which can require as little as 6 months to accomplish. Most entry level positions do require an Associate's Degree, which furnish a more expansive education and may be acquired at many community colleges in two years. And if you are interested in an even more comprehensive education, four year Bachelor's Degrees are an option also. When you have earned either a degree or a certificate, you might want to proceed and obtain a certification. Although it is not a legal requirement in California to practice as a paralegal, certification can not only help maximize your employment opportunities, but help establish you as a professional also. Some of the highly respected certifying agencies in the profession are:

  • National Federation of Paralegal Associations
  • American Alliance of Paralegals
  • National Association of Legal Assistants
  • National Association for Legal Professionals

By graduating with a paralegal certificate or degree from an accredited school (we will cover the advantages of accreditation later) and obtaining a certification, you will have taken two essential first steps that will help guarantee your success as either a legal assistant or a paralegal.

Online Legal Assistant and Paralegal Programs

Rancho Santa Margarita California young woman taking paralegal classes onlineOnline legal assistant or paralegal programs have become more prevalent and can be an excellent option for those living in Rancho Santa Margarita CA looking for convenient access to classes and accommodating scheduling. Online programs can be especially appealing to students who keep working while obtaining a certificate or degree. As an additional benefit, online programs can in some cases be less expensive than more traditional options. Even ancillary expenses for such things as study materials or commuting can be minimized or eliminated. One caveat, not all internet schools are accredited, which we will discuss in greater detail later. But at the very least accreditation helps guarantee that the training you receive is of the highest quality. So check to make sure that the program and school you are reviewing are accredited by a reputable agency, for example the American Bar Association. But if you are disciplined enough to study in a less supervised and formal setting, then earning your certificate or degree online could be the right option for you.

Is the Paralegal Training Accredited? The paralegal school and program that you choose should be accredited by a recognized accrediting agency such as the American Bar Association. If it is an online school, it may also obtain acc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which focuses on online or distance education. Accreditation will not only certify that the training you will obtain will be of the highest quality, but it will demonstrate to future employers that you are a qualified professional also. Many Rancho Santa Margarita CA law firms will only hire entry level paralegals that have graduated from an accredited program. Also, financial aid and student loans are usually obtainable only for accredited schools.

What's the Program's Reputation? Research what the rankings and reputations are for the legal assistant schools you are considering. This is of particular importance if you are new to the profession with no previous work history, since employers will need to make a decision based on the caliber of your education exclusively. Confirming that the program you choose is accredited is an excellent first step. Checking school rating services can help determine school quality of education and rankings as well. You can also call several Rancho Santa Margarita CA law offices that you may have an interest in working for after graduation and ask what schools they suggest. Bear in mind that even though a school is not the most highly rated, its paralegal program may still have an exceptional reputation.

Does the School Offer Internships? Internship programs offer students an opportunity to experience working in a law practice or other legal establishment while still in school. They can also provide a means for students to begin establishing contacts within the Rancho Santa Margarita CA legal community. Find out if the paralegal programs you are evaluating provide internship programs, particularly in areas of the law that you have the most interest in pursuing upon graduation.

Is Job Placement Assistance provided? You will probably want to hit the ground running after graduating, but finding that initial job in a new field can be challenging without support. Ask if the paralegal programs you are considering have job placement programs and what their success rates are. Rapid and high placement rates are an excellent sign that the schools have substantial networks and good relationships with California legal services employers. It also confirms that their students are well regarded and sought after.

Where is the School's Location? Because laws differ from state to state, it may be advantageous to select a legal assistant school located in California or the state where you wish to practice after graduation. In addition, it will be important to build relationships in the area legal community, possibly through an internship program. This is even more reason to obtain your education in the community where you want to work. Also, if you go to classes at a community college, many charge a higher tuition for students that live outside of their districts. So you might wish to initially investigate those colleges that are within the Rancho Santa Margarita CA region.

What is the Complete Expense? Paralegal schools can differ in cost depending on the credential earned and the amount of training provided. However, tuition will not be the only expenditure for your education. Remember to include the cost of supplies, books and commuting to classes to your budget also. Financial aid may be obtainable to help offset some of the expense, so be sure to check with the school's financial aid office to see what is offered in Rancho Santa Margarita CA. Naturally if you choose to attend an online program, some of these added costs, such as for commuting, might be decreased or eliminated.

Do the Classes Match your Schedule? A number of paralegal students keep working while receiving their training and require flexibility to schedule classes. If you can just attend weekend or evening classes near Rancho Santa Margarita CA, make sure classes are offered at those times. Also, if you can only attend on a part time basis, make sure that the program you choose makes available that option. Finally, inquire what the process is for making-up missed classes as a result of work, illness or family obligations.
